NTLM-Analyzer
Find out who still uses NTLM in your Active Directory — so you can retire it for Kerberos.
A Windows agent plus a central collector with a web dashboard: which users,
computers and programs still authenticate over NTLM, which of them fell back
from Kerberos (and can be fixed), and whether usage is trending toward zero.
The collector is one Python file with no dependencies; the agent is one
self-installing EXE.

Quick start
1. Enable auditing (GPO) — nothing is collected without it
Events are written from the moment auditing is on, not retroactively.
Under Computer Configuration → Policies → Windows Settings → Security Settings:
| Where | Setting | Value |
|---|---|---|
| All machines · Local Policies → Security Options | Restrict NTLM: Outgoing NTLM traffic to remote servers | Audit all — not Deny all |
| All machines · Local Policies → Security Options | Restrict NTLM: Audit Incoming NTLM Traffic | Enable auditing for domain accounts |
| DCs · Local Policies → Security Options | Restrict NTLM: Audit NTLM authentication in this domain | Enable all |
| DCs · Advanced Audit Policy → Logon/Logoff | Audit Logon | Success — the only source of the NTLMv1/v2 distinction |
| DCs · Advanced Audit Policy → Account Logon (optional) | Audit Kerberos Service Ticket Operations | Success and Failure — failures feed the Why NTLM? panel |
Then gpupdate /force. The dashboard's Machines & auditing status panel
turns its badges green once the policy has landed on each machine.
2. Install the collector (Linux)
sudo ./install.sh
Detects Debian/RHEL, creates a hardened systemd service, keeps password and API
key out of the command line, and prints the finished agent install command.
(Manual start: python3 ntlm-collector.py --help — no pip packages needed.)
3. Install the agent (per Windows machine, elevated)
Download ntlm-agent.msi from the latest release and
double-click, or unattended:
msiexec /i ntlm-agent.msi /qn COLLECTORURL=https://collector.example.local:8443
Or with the bare EXE: ntlm-agent.exe install --collector-url https://… --api-key …
— copies itself to Program Files, hardens ACLs, registers and starts the service.
4. Open the dashboard
https://collector.example.local:8443/ → the Machines panel should show
every agent with a green heartbeat.
Good to know
- Security: the dashboard is a single page with zero external requests,
adefault-src 'none'CSP, login on every endpoint and XSS-tested rendering.
Run the collector with TLS (--cert/--tlskey) and--password; plain HTTP
is for testing only. - Least privilege: the agent can run as a gMSA instead of LocalSystem —
see the agent README, which also covers the MSI
properties and how to handle the API key in unattended rollouts. - Enhanced 40xx events (process names for NTLM) exist on Windows 11 24H2 /
Server 2025 only; older systems still deliver everything else, and the
dashboard says so instead of showing empty panels. - All CLI options:
